Position Description

The Senior Director Functional Safety leads a team of 40+ engineers who work on the Functional Safety aspects of new products development. This team includes people who perform direct work on the Functional Safety Architecture and Functional Safety Management of new products, as well as those who define and develop intellectual property (IP) and assets for reuse across NXP’s products in development (NPIs – New Product Introductions). It may also include leading activities related to Customer Support and Enablement of functional safety. The team currently resides in Austin, Texas USA; Milan, Italy; Toulouse, France; Noida, India; Bangalore, India; Munich, Germany; Glasgow, UK; Hamburg, Germany; and Nijmegen, Netherlands. This is a 2nd -line management position (manager of) reporting to the Vice President of Global Safety in the organization led by NXP’s Chief Technology Officer. The key stakeholders/interfaces of this role are the leadership teams of the NXP Product Lines, the IP development teams, and the business-aligned and central teams in Functional Safety.

Position Objectives / Deliverables

As part of the Functional Safety management team, be a change-maker to help transform Functional Safety into a clear differentiator for NXP, making NXP safety iconic. Empower team managers to drive development and delivery of Functional Safety for all NXP microcontroller, microprocessor and analog products. Spearhead roadmap definition and technology development of IP and reuse assets to efficiently deliver functional safety for NXP’s new product roadmap. Champion Customer Support and Enablement activities driven by a leader in your team. Drive alignment on best practices for functional safety product development across your team as well as with the other hardware and software safety development teams. Spearhead development of new capabilities, including use of AI, to deliver breakthrough improvements in functional safety new product development efficiency. Forge collaborative partnerships both internally and externally for new capabilities and opportunities that help address NXP’s business, quality, efficiency, etc. goals. Drive Functional Safety Technical Steering Team activities with partners across the NXP business lines, including technology roadmap.
